N2 - Many kinds of non-linear electric loads such as LEDs, CFLs, adjustable speed drives, and computers are connected to the electric power system and they are present in commercial as well as in residential building. The current drawn by these loads is no longer sinusoidal, produces considerable amount of harmonics and interacts with system impedance to distort voltage or to cause resonance. The study proposed in this work is mainly based on a set of laboratory measurements to quantify the impact of LED bulbs considered as energy efficient lighting sources on the power quality, especially on the distortion of the current and voltage waveforms. In addition, results obtained for these lamps are compared with those obtained for three other types of lighting sources widely used by electricity consumers in lighting which are Compact Fluorescent Lamp (CFL), Fluorescent Lamp (FL), High Intensity Discharge Lamp (HID), and LED tube lamp.
